About the trail
This walk follows quiet country road passing between hedges rich in fuchsia and honeysuckle and by sites of historical and archaeological interest with sea views of islands and distant hills.

How long is the Fastnet Trails - Rock Loop Walk?
2.9 km, recorded as a loop on Sport Ireland's National Trails Register. It climbs 10 m in total. Sport Ireland estimates 30 mins.
How hard is the Fastnet Trails - Rock Loop Walk?
Sport Ireland grades it Easy. Grades are set against national criteria, so they are comparable with other registered trails.
Where does the Fastnet Trails - Rock Loop Walk start?
Starts at Lisheen Church, near Ballydehob. The trailhead is at 51.52629, -9.38771 (Irish Grid W 037 313).
Can you bring a dog on the Fastnet Trails - Rock Loop Walk?
Yes. The register records dogs as allowed. Much of the Irish trail network crosses working farmland, so keep a dog under close control near livestock.
